Output f34e087feaab797a50ec460c9bf7222c74959cf8c9c9a329226d29844f121e9c:1

value
10513363
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f74d7b25646e3143d8240ab213f5c4e9dc2ac6 OP_EQUAL
address
3Mk6ASkC5UPttcAi9BJsK8yz7MteyxT9DJ
transaction
f34e087feaab797a50ec460c9bf7222c74959cf8c9c9a329226d29844f121e9c
confirmations
353462
spent
true